Understanding ⁣’Science-Washing’ in Food Products: Insights from a Nutrition Expert

The Phenomenon of‌ Science-Washing

In today’s marketplace, it’s ‌crucial to decipher how food products are marketed, especially when scientific⁣ claims come into play. ⁤According to a⁤ nutrition ⁢specialist with extensive experience in ​the food sector, several tactics are employed⁤ by companies that create an illusion of credibility around their offerings—commonly referred ‍to​ as “science-washing.” This article uncovers ⁢three prevalent strategies⁤ used⁣ by businesses and provides advice on how‌ consumers can identify and avoid misleading claims.

1. Misleading Jargon and Terminology

One common technique utilized is the ‍incorporation of complex terminology or scientific jargon that might ⁤confuse‌ consumers. Words like “bioactive compounds” or “probiotics” can lend an air of sophistication and reliability to products. However, these terms often lack⁢ transparency regarding what they actually⁣ mean for the consumer’s health. For instance, a yogurt brand may ‍proclaim‍ it is “rich in probiotics,” without specifying whether these strains ‌provide proven health benefits. To navigate this information minefield, shoppers should seek brands⁤ that‌ clearly ‍define their ingredients and any related health ‍advantages backed by credible ‍studies.

2. Selective Emphasis on ​Scientific Research

Another tactic involves‍ companies⁤ highlighting specific research⁤ findings while ignoring broader evidence that may​ not support their claims. For example,⁣ if a snack bar touts its⁤ high protein content based on one⁤ favorable‌ study‌ but fails ‌to ⁢mention other research indicating potential negative effects from high sugar⁤ levels‌ within the same product ⁢line, it skews public perception significantly. To counteract this‍ strategically curated information presentation,‌ consumers should strive to investigate multiple studies⁤ and ‌trustworthy ‍sources before forming conclusions​ about food⁣ products.

3. Celebrity Endorsements Masking Real ⁤Value

The ⁣influence of​ celebrity endorsements plays​ an increasingly significant role in product⁤ marketing; however, it⁣ can ​often ⁤mislead consumers regarding nutritional value or ingredient quality. When familiar faces promote a particular wellness product—such as nutritional shakes—it⁣ may​ lead individuals to overlook factual dietary assessments for glossier ads featuring star ​power instead of substantive evidence‌ about effectiveness⁣ or safety outcomes for consumption over time. Thusly aware buyers should ‌examine endorsements critically rather than taking them at face⁢ value alone.
